Abstract

In October 1987 the then Manpower Services Commission (MSC) agreed to fund the development of an exporting expert system. The system was to be produced by the National Computing Centre, with the aid of three ‘experts’, one of whom was Jim Grassick. The system was completed in 1988 and piloted during 1989, and is currently being improved with a view to commercialization. This article describes Jim’s experience of the knowledge acquisition process and provides some important pointers for OR practitioners in this field.
